“One of the most important and fertile water bird watching areas in southern Thailand, and a key learning center for peat swamp forest ecosystems.”

Khlong Lam Chan Wildlife Non-Hunting Area (formerly known as Khlong Lam Chan Water Bird Park) covers an area of approximately 1,500 rai. It is a highly fertile peat swamp forest and serves as the source of Khlong Lam Chan, an important waterway that sustains surrounding agricultural areas.

This area features a unique ecosystem combining peat swamp forest and tropical rainforest, resulting in remarkable biodiversity. It is considered a paradise for birdwatchers, with surveys recording more than 120 species of water birds and migratory birds, including herons, ducks, and several rare migratory species.

The main tourism activity at Khlong Lam Chan is boat trips for nature observation along the canal and through the peat swamp forest. Visitors can experience the peaceful atmosphere of nature, observe wildlife behavior, and admire the beauty of native plant species up close.

In addition, there are nature study trails that allow visitors to walk and learn about the peat swamp forest ecosystem and various plant species such as Melaleuca trees, which are characteristic of wetland environments. How to Get There
  • Private Car: From Trang town, take Trang–Phatthalung Road (Highway 4) toward Na Yong District. Then turn right onto Highway 4047 (Trang–Huai Yot Road) and follow the signs to Khlong Lam Chan, approximately 7 kilometers from Na Yong town.
  • Public Transportation: Take a minivan or local bus from Trang town to Na Yong District, then hire a local taxi or motorcycle taxi to reach the wildlife non-hunting area, which is located some distance from the main road.

Travel Tips
  • The best time for bird watching is early morning (around 06:00–08:00) and late afternoon (around 16:00–18:00).
  • Bring binoculars and a telephoto camera lens if you wish to photograph birds and wildlife.
  • Wear neutral-colored clothing to avoid disturbing birds, and apply insect repellent, as the area is a peat swamp forest.
  • Contact park officials in advance to inquire about boat services, visiting conditions, and accessible routes during your visit.
